基于双参数模型的沥青路面使用性能预测

Prediction of Asphalt Pavement Performance based on Two-parameter Model

摘要 基于双参数预测模型,预测不同项目路段的路面使用性能。在各路段历年检测数据的基础上,考虑路面年限、路面结构、交通轴载等因素,采用相关软件拟合出各路段路面性能衰变方程中的α、β参数。在95%置信区间的基础上对α、β参数进行取值范围计算,采用灰色关联度方法建立路面使用性能影响因素与模型参数α、β取值的关联计算式,以进一步提高模型参数取值的准确性。 Being based on the two-parameter prediction model, the pavement service performance of different project sections has been predicted. Being based on the testing data of each road section in the past years, the α and β parameters in the pavement performance decay equation of each road section have been fitted by software considering the age of the pavement, pavement structure, traffic axle load and other factors. Then, the range of values of α and β parameters has been calculated on the basis of 95% confidence interval, and the gray correlation analysis method has been used to establish the correlation calculation formula between the influencing factors of pavement performance and the values of α and β parameters of the model, in order to further improve the accuracy of the values of the model parameters.
